There are a number of websites available to help you understand the Australian government grant landscape. These include:
* The Australian Government Grants Portal: This is your one-stop shop for information on all federal grants available in Australia.
* The Business.gov.au Website: This site offers a wealth of information for small businesses, including details on relevant grants.
* Industry Associations: Many industry associations offer mentorship and information on funding programs specific to your sector.
